Abstract

The utility model discloses a back clamping power supply, which comprises an annular frame, a hard bottom shell and a hard base, wherein the annular frame is provided with at least one section of soft part and sleeves the periphery of the mobile phone; the hard bottom shell is used for supporting the back part of the mobile phone; the hard base is used for supporting a mobile phone interface end; the annular frame is formed on the periphery of the hard bottom shell and together with the hard bottom shell, a mobile phone accommodating cavity for accommodating the mobile phone is formed; the hard base is arranged at one side of the mobile phone accommodating cavity; a connection terminal corresponding to the mobile phone interface port is arranged on the hard base; and the hard bottom shell is provided with a rechargeable battery electrically connected with the connection terminal. The back clamping power supply of the utility model is simple in structure and convenient and quick in use.

Embodiment
For technical characterictic of the present utility model, object and effect being had more clearly, understand, now contrast accompanying drawing and describe embodiment of the present utility model in detail.
Fig. 1 shows the back splint power supply in embodiment more of the present utility model, and this back splint power supply not only can be used in conjunction with mobile phone, and can be used in conjunction with the mobile electronic device of other similar mobile phones, and it has simple in structure, feature convenient to use.The back splint power supply of the present embodiment comprises ring-type frame 1, hard drain pan 2 and hard base 3 etc.This ring-type frame 1 forms at the periphery of this hard drain pan 2, and jointly surrounds a mobile phone containing cavity for holding mobile telephone with this hard drain pan 2.This hard base 3 is arranged at a side of this mobile phone containing cavity.
In certain embodiments, this ring-type frame 1 has the flexible portion of at least one section, and the Main Function of this flexible portion is be beneficial to the insertion of mobile phone or deviate from after this flexible portion generation deformation.The ring-type frame 1 that this is had to flexible portion carries out structural combination dexterously with hard drain pan 2, promotes the convenience of the installation and removal of back splint power supply.
This flexible portion is as a part for ring-type frame 1, for the ease of the insertion of mobile phone or deviate from, this flexible portion can be arranged on ring-type frame 1 to several sections of flexible portion or continuous flexible member etc.
Preferably, when ring-type frame 1 has one section of flexible portion, one section of flexible portion can form flexible member and be arranged on the top of ring-type frame 1, usually, this flexible member is U-shaped, during use, only the upper side frame of U-shaped flexible member need be bent backward, after U-shaped flexible member generation deformation, mobile phone is inserted in mobile phone containing cavity.By mobile phone when taking out in mobile phone containing cavity, only need first that the upper side frame of U-shaped flexible member is separated with the upper surface of mobile phone, again this upper side frame is bent backward, after U-shaped flexible member generation deformation, do not remove external force, mobile phone is extracted out in mobile phone containing cavity, to sum up, the installation and removal of this back splint power supply very efficient and convenient all.
Understandably, the left and right side frame of ring-type frame 1 can also be arranged to flexible portion, there are two sections of flexible portion, during use, after only left and right side frame need being broken into two with one's hands towards outside, after being placed in mobile phone containing cavity, mobile phone removes external force, by mobile phone when taking out in mobile phone containing cavity, only left and right side frame need be broken into two with one's hands to the deformation of rear maintenance left and right side frame towards outside, more directly mobile phone be taken out, very efficient and convenient of use.
Further, also whole ring-type frame 1 all can be arranged to flexible portion, whole ring-type frame 1 forms by soft material, during use, only need make after the frame generation deformation of ring-type frame 1, then mobile phone is placed in mobile phone containing cavity or by mobile phone and is extracted out in mobile phone containing cavity.
Because flexible portion need occur to restore to the original state after deformation repeatedly, flexible portion is generally made by materials such as soft plastic, PVC soft board, corium, artificial leather or silica gel.
In addition, because the frame place of mobile phone generally can be provided with various functionality buttons, such as: volume is adjusted button, power button and quiet/oscillating bond etc.Load onto after back splint power supply, the frame of mobile phone is coated by the ring-type frame 1 of back splint power supply, the distribution that the volume that end face of this annular peripheral frame is corresponding circular is adjusted button and oblong power button is provided with the press section of outwardly convex slightly, and corresponding dial type quiet/oscillating bond is outputed wicket.
In certain embodiments, the integral structure that hard drain pan 2 and this ring-type frame 1 are secondary injection molding.This hard drain pan 2 is mainly used in support mobile phone back, and this hard drain pan 2 fits completely with mobile phone containing cavity and mobile phone back that ring-type frame 1 surrounds, and mobile phone display screen curtain dew is located at outside mobile phone containing cavity.On this hard drain pan 2, be also provided with the shooting through hole corresponding with mobile phone camera.The shape of this shooting through hole is changeable, and shape that can corresponding mobile phone camera is arranged to shape of the same size with it, and position that also can corresponding mobile phone camera arranges an oblong shooting through hole.
In certain embodiments, hard base 3 and this hard drain pan 2 are fixedly mounted on this hard drain pan 2 for the integral structure of secondary injection molding or this hard base 3.Understandably, hard-wired mode can adopt common fixed form, such as: bonding, buckle, connects or screw connection etc.This hard base 3 is mainly used in support handset port end, and usually, handset port is positioned at mobile phone bottom.And on this hard base 3, be also provided with a slot for mobile phone bottom plug-in mounting, this slot is the U-shaped groove with certain depth, guarantees that mobile phone can stably be placed on this hard base 3.In addition, because the bottom of mobile phone generally all can be provided with outer discharge hole, on this hard base 3, be also provided with for being communicated with intercommunicating pore extraneous and the outer discharge hole of mobile phone, this intercommunicating pore is corresponding one by one with the outer discharge hole of mobile phone.Understandably, it is general situation that the outer discharge hole of mobile phone is arranged on bottom, and for the difference of the setting position of outer discharge hole, the intercommunicating pore on hard base 3 also can correspondingly convert.Outside the intercommunicating pore arranging for discharge hole, on hard base 3, corresponding jack can also be set for the earpiece holes on mobile phone, for external equipments such as mobile phone frames connecting with headphone or sound equipments.
In addition, this back splint power supply is except simple in structure, convenient to use outside, it is mainly used in guaranteeing for charging of mobile devices the continuation of the journey of mobile device.As shown in Figure 1, on this hard base 3, be provided with the splicing ear corresponding with handset port end 4, and in hard drain pan 2, be provided with the rechargeable battery being electrically connected with this splicing ear 4.Accordingly, in this hard base 3, be also provided with the circuit board being connected with splicing ear 4, rechargeable battery.The Main Function of circuit board is to make the functional diversities of splicing ear 4, for example, when splicing ear 4 is plug-in type charging terminal, is mainly used in inserting handset port and realizes charge function; Splicing ear 4 is the data transmission terminal period of the day from 11 p.m. to 1 a.m, is mainly used in inserting handset port and realizes data-transformation facility.In addition, rechargeable battery can be designed to non-removable and dismountable two kinds, when rechargeable battery is detachable, this hard drain pan 2 is provided with cell containing cavity, rechargeable battery is detachably arranged in this cell containing cavity, and, in this cell containing cavity outside, be provided with battery cover board.
In certain embodiments, this splicing ear 4 is arranged on hard base 3, and the handset port that is mainly used in inserting mobile phone bottom charges.Correspondingly, be provided with an installing hole 5 on this hard base 3, in this installing hole 5, be provided with soft installed part 6, this installed part 6 is wrapped in the periphery of splicing ear 4.Understandably, the set-up mode of soft installed part 6 can adopt the mode of common seamless installation, the internal diameter of the external diameter of installed part 6 and installing hole 5 matches, and installed part 6 is provided with the jack for splicing ear 4 plug-in mountings, installed part 6 is set in behind splicing ear 4 peripheries, again installed part 6 is arranged in installing hole 5, seamless between installed part 6 and installing hole 5 after installation, install firmly.
Because back splint power supply belongs to the outer peripheral hardware on mobile phone that is connected on, when back splint power supply is installed on mobile phone, if overexert or angle that handset port coordinates with charging terminal not right, all can cause damage to handset port, by the setting of 6 installed parts 6, can effectively avoid the generation of this defect.When this back splint power supply is installed, because the one end of the splicing ear 4 on this back splint power supply is inserted in soft installed part 6, when splicing ear 4 coordinates with handset port, installed part 6 can produce certain deformation, insertion or the angle the drive of splicing ear 4 can be regulated, and the angle when can effectively avoid like this because of insertion or extracting out is not to causing the damage of handset port.Soft installed part 6 can also play certain cushioning effect in addition, in the time of can avoiding further because of installation, overexerts and causes the situation of damage.Understandably, the set-up mode of this splicing ear 4 can also be to be fixedly linked with the mounting spring being arranged in the installing hole 5 of hard base 3, and adjustment in angle and flexible can be carried out along with mounting spring in one end of this splicing ear 4.
